KISHTWAR, Sept 19: Ankur Maitrika Multispecialty Hospital held a free medical diagnosis cum treatment camp at District Police Lines (DPL), here today.
During the camp, renowned doctors in the field of neurology namely Dr Susheel Razdan and Dr KK Pandita provided their expert services to the needy patients.
The camp witnessed a heavy footfall of patients seeking treatment for various neurological disorders. The patients along with their attendants started pouring in right from early morning and the rush continued to increase gradually.
Dr Susheel Razdan and Dr KK Pandita examined the patients and advised them the requisite treatment. The patients were provided free of cost medicines besides conducting various tests by the medical team under the expert guidance and supervision of experienced medicos.
